Do adults who stutter have abnormally high social anxiety? Is it related to maladaptive cognition? As these are persistent, unresolved questions in stuttering research, it behooves clinicians to at least assess and attempt to identify social anxiety in patients who stutter and its basis before decisions are made about stuttering treatment. The Unhelpful Thoughts and Beliefs About Stuttering (UTBAS) scale is a self-administered questionnaire that measures the degree of non-adaptive cognition in people who stutter (PWS) due to social anxiety. The 66-item UTBAS is time-consuming to complete, prompting the development of a shorter 6-item version, the UTBAS-6, which is in English. Here, we aimed to assess some psychometric properties of the Japanese version of the UTBAS-6, the UTBAS-6-J, which has not been done to date. In 56 adult patients (mean 32.6 ± 11.1 years) who stutter, we quantified the reliability, the internal consistency, and the concurrent validity of the UTBAS-6-J. Along with the UTBAS-6-J, patients also were administered the Overall Assessment of the Speaker's Experience of Stuttering - Japanese version (OASES-A-J), the Modified Erickson Communication Attitude Scale - Japanese version (S-24-J), and the Liebowitz Social Anxiety Scale - Japanese version (LSAS-J). Cronbach's alpha for UTBAS-6-J total scores was 0.974, indicating excellent internal consistency. UTBAS-6-J scores were significantly correlated with scores on the OASES-A-J, the S-24-J, and the LSAS-J (all p < 0.005). Concurrent validity of the UTBAS-6-J with these three questionnaires was confirmed. The UTBAS-6-J has good internal consistency and concurrent validity, which will aid clinical decision-making about stuttering treatments.

Idiopathic sudden sensorineural hearing loss (ISSNHL) is characterized by abruptly appearing hearing loss, sometimes accompanied by vertigo. Vascular pathologies (e.g., cochlear ischemia, or cochlear infarction) are one of the most likely causes of ISSNHL. This review aims to present current understanding of inner ear anatomy, clinical features of ISSNHL, and its treatment strategies. The labyrinthine artery is the only end artery supplying blood to the inner ear, and it has three branches: the anterior vestibular artery, the main cochlear artery, and the vestibulo-cochlear artery (VCA). Occlusion of the VCA can be caused by a variety of factors. The VCA courses through a narrow bone canal. ISSNHL is usually diagnosed after excluding retrocochlear pathologies of sudden sensorineural hearing loss (SSNHL), such as vestibular schwannoma. Therefore, a head MRI or assessing auditory brainstem responses are recommended for patients with SSNHL. Severe SSNHL patients with high CHADS2 scores, an index of stroke risk, have a significantly lower rate of vestibular schwannoma than severe SSNHL patients with low CHADS2 scores, suggesting that severe ISSNHL in individuals at high risk of stroke is caused by vascular impairments. Intralabyrinthine hemorrhage causes SSNHL or vertigo, as in ISSNHL. The diagnosis of intralabyrinthine hemorrhage requires careful interpretation of MRI, and a small percentage of patients diagnosed with ISSNHL may in fact have intralabyrinthine hemorrhage. Many studies have reported an association between ISSNHL and atherosclerosis or cardiovascular risk factors (e.g., diabetes mellitus, hypertension, dyslipidemia and cardiovascular disease), and subsequent risk of stroke in patients with ISSNHL may be elevated compared to controls. Increased hearing level on the healthy ear side, high Framingham risk score, high neutrophil-to-lymphocyte ratio, high platelet-to-lymphocyte ratio, and severe white matter lesions may be poor prognostic factors for patients with ISSNHL. The association between thrombosis-related genes and susceptibility to ISSNHL has been reported in many studies (e.g., coagulation factor 2, coagulation factor 5, plasminogen activator inhibitor-1, platelet-associated genes, a homocysteine metabolism-related enzyme gene, endothelin-1, nitric oxide 3, phosphodiesterase 4D, complement factor H, and protein kinase C-eta). Treatment of ISSNHL with the aim of mitigating the vascular impairment in the inner ear includes systemically administered steroids, intratympanic steroid injections, hyperbaric oxygen therapy, prostaglandin E1, defibrinogenation therapy, and hydrogen inhalation therapy, but there is currently no evidence-based treatment for ISSNHL. Breakthroughs in the unequivocal diagnosis and treatment of ISSNHL due to vascular impairment are crucial to improve quality of life.

BACKGROUND: It is controversial whether transoral resection for early pharyngolaryngeal cancer preserves swallowing function and quality of life. We investigated swallowing function and quality of life before and after transoral videolaryngoscopic surgery (TOVS). METHODS: Seventy-three patients with pharyngolaryngeal cancer who underwent TOVS between July 2012 and July 2022 were enrolled in this prospective analysis. The Hyodo score and European Organization for Research and Treatment of Cancer Quality of Life Questionnaires were recorded preoperatively and at three, six, and 12 months postoperatively, in addition to the postoperative functional outcome swallowing scale (FOSS) at six months postoperatively. RESULTS: Although most patients could consume food orally without restrictions with a preferable FOSS score, 23 patients showed impaired Hyodo scores. Age ≥65 years significantly predicted impaired swallowing. Sub-scores of the impaired patient group showed worsening for the glottal closure reflex when the endoscope touched the epiglottis or arytenoid, as well as a reduction in the extent of pharyngeal clearance following the ingestion of blue-dyed water. CONCLUSION: After TOVS, swallowing function is generally well preserved. Elderly patients, especially those with laryngeal hypoesthesia and poor clearance, are at risk of swallowing dysfunction.

Introduction: Vestibular migraine (VM) is a newly defined clinical condition. Several vestibular abnormalities have been reported in patients with VM. However, to date, no specific vestibular examinations are used to define VM. Therefore, the utility of vestibular examinations is limited. Currently, the role of vestibular examination has not been clearly defined. We speculated that the results of vestibular examinations could predict the prognosis of VM. We investigated the relationship between the vestibular examination results and clinical outcomes in patients with VM. Methods: This study included 25 patients with VM. Vestibular examinations, including the video head impulse test (V-HIT), cervical and ocular vestibular evoked myogenic potential (c-VEMP and o-VEMP), posturography, and several questionnaires, including the Dizziness Handicap Inventory (DHI), were conducted at the initial evaluation. Lifestyle modifications for VM and conventional pharmacological prophylactic treatments, including lomerizine, amitriptyline, and valproic acid, were performed. After 4 weeks of treatment, clinical improvements were evaluated using the Clinical Global Improvement Scale (CGI-s). The relationships among the CGI-S score, several clinical variables, and the results of several vestibular examinations were evaluated. Each patient was further classified into two subgroups according to treatment outcomes concerning vertigo and headache: CGI-S score from 0 to 2 (good response [GR]) and CGI-S score > 3 (poor response [PR]). Results: Overall, after treatment, most of the patients had improved dizziness and headache, and the CGI-s was 2.7 ± 1.3. There were 12 GRs, and 13 had PRs. Thus, neither V-HIT nor posturography predicted the prognosis. For c-VEMP, patients with GRs had significantly small AR concerning PR (19.2 ± 12.8 and 62.5 ± 42.5, respectively, [p < 0.01]). There were five normal, six unilateral, and 14 bilateral no response in 500hz o-VEMP. CGI-s of normal, unilateral, and bilateral no response was 1.4 ± 0.5, 2.8 ± 1.3, and 3.1 ± 1.2, respectively. There was a statistically significant difference between the normal and bilateral non-response o-VEMP groups (p < 0.05). Conclusion: Patients with VM had improvements in both headache and vertigo through a combination of lifestyle changes and prophylactic medications. Vestibular examinations, especially o- or c-VEMP, are beneficial for predicting the treatment outcomes of VM. The pathophysiology of VM is closely related to vestibular abnormalities, particularly the otolith-related pathways.

Pendrin and prestin are evolutionary-conserved membrane proteins that are essential for normal hearing. Dysfunction of these proteins results in hearing loss in humans, and numerous deafness-associated pendrin and prestin variants have been identified in patients. However, the pathogenic impacts of many of these variants are ambiguous. Here, we report results from our ongoing efforts to experimentally characterize pendrin and prestin variants using in vitro functional assays. With previously established fluorometric anion transport assays, we determined that many of the pendrin variants identified on transmembrane (TM) 10, which contains the essential anion binding site, and on the neighboring TM9 within the core domain resulted in impaired anion transport activity. We also determined the range of functional impairment in three deafness-associated prestin variants by measuring nonlinear capacitance (NLC), a proxy for motor function. Using the results from our functional analyses, we also evaluated the performance of AlphaMissense (AM), a computational tool for predicting the pathogenicity of missense variants. AM prediction scores correlated well with our experimental results; however, some variants were misclassified, underscoring the necessity of experimentally assessing the effects of variants. Together, our experimental efforts provide invaluable information regarding the pathogenicity of deafness-associated pendrin and prestin variants.

OBJECTIVE: Asymmetric sensorineural hearing loss (ASHL) is the most common symptom of sporadic vestibular schwannoma (VS). However, there is still no universally accepted MRI protocol for diagnosing VS. This study identified the characteristics of pure tone audiogram (PTA) in patients with VS. METHODS: We conducted a retrospective chart review of patients diagnosed with sporadic unilateral VS. In the analysis, we focused on the shape and interaural differences of PTA, stratified by the mode of onset and patient age. RESULTS: In total, 390 patients met the inclusion criteria. The U-shaped audiogram showed the highest proportion in patients with the onset of sudden sensorineural hearing loss (SSNHL). In patients with SSNHL, U-shaped audiograms were younger than other audiograms, and 86.7 % of patients under 40 had U-shaped audiograms. Patients with VS were more likely to have interaural differences at higher frequencies than at lower frequencies. Patients with SSNHL had a significantly higher percentage of interaural differences at 500-4000 Hz than those with onset other than SSNHL (non-SSNHL patients). In addition, non-SSNHL patients had a significant trend toward a higher percentage of interaural differences at all frequencies with increasing age. CONCLUSION: MRI screening can be considered in patients with SSNHL with U-shaped audiograms under 40 years of age. In ASHL, not SSNHL, MRI screening can be considered for older patients with interaural differences at wider continuous frequencies. Patients with interaural differences at high frequencies had a higher priority than those with interaural differences at low frequencies as indications for MRI screening for VS.

PURPOSE: To determine the prevalence of perilymphatic fistula (PLF) in sudden-onset sensorineural hearing loss (SSNHL) patients by employing the Cochlin-tomoprotein (CTP) detection test, a specific diagnostic marker for perilymph. We also analyzed the clinical characteristics associated with hearing outcomes in this cohort. METHODS: A total of 74 eligible patients were prospectively enrolled. Following myringotomy, middle ear lavage (MEL) samples underwent the CTP test to identify perilymph leakage. Intratympanic dexamethasone (IT-DEX) therapy was administered, and hearing outcomes were assessed. Control groups comprised patients with chronic otitis media (n = 40) and non-inflammatory middle ears (n = 51) with concurrent MEL sample collection. RESULTS: CTP was positive in 16 (22%) patients. No control samples showed positive results. Multiple regression analysis indicated that age and pre-treatment hearing levels significantly contributed to the CTP value. We found a positive correlation between CTP values, age, and pre-treatment pure-tone averages. Notably, CTP values in SSNHL cases aged 60 and above were significantly higher than in those below 60 years. Patients with positive CTP had significantly worse recovery rates after IT-DEX treatment. CONCLUSION: This study is the first prospective investigation demonstrating a positive relationship between CTP values, age, and hearing severity in SSNHL, indicating that PLF might be the essential cause of SSNHL, particularly in the elderly. Our findings suggest that IT-DEX may be less effective for PLF-associated SSNHL. Future research could reveal that PLF repair surgery is a viable treatment strategy for SSNHL. BACKGROUND: Chemoradiotherapy (CRT) with concurrent cisplatin is the standard of care as a nonsurgical definitive treatment for patients with locally advanced squamous cell carcinoma of the head and neck (LA-SCCHN). However, CRT is associated with increased severe late adverse events, including swallowing dysfunction, xerostomia, ototoxicity, and hypothyroidism. Few strategies aimed at less invasive CRT without compromising treatment outcomes have been successful. The purpose of this study is to confirm the non-inferiority of reduced dose prophylactic radiation with 40 Gy compared to standard dose prophylactic radiation with 56 Gy in terms of the time to treatment failure (TTF) among patients with clinical stage III-IVB LA-SCCHN. METHODS: This study is a multicenter, two-arm, open-label, randomized phase III trial. Patients with LA-SCCHN excluding p16 positive oropharynx cancer are randomized to the standard arm or experimental arm. A total dose of 70 Gy for tumors with concurrent cisplatin at 100 mg/m2 are administered in both arms. For prophylactic field, patients in the standard arm receive a total dose of 56 Gy in 35 fractions for 7 weeks using simultaneous integrated boost (SIB56) and those in the experimental arm receive 40 Gy in 20 fractions using two-step methods for 4 weeks (2-step40). A total of 400 patients will be enrolled from 52 Japanese institutions within 5 years. The primary endpoint is TTF, and the secondary endpoints are overall survival, complete response rate, progression-free survival, locoregional relapse-free survival, acute and late adverse events, quality of life score, and swallowing function score. DISCUSSION: If the experimental arm is non-inferior to the standard arm in terms of TTF and superior on the safety endpoints, the 2-step40 procedure is the more useful treatment than SIB56 for definitive CRT. NF2-related schwannomatosis (NF2) is an autosomal dominant genetic disorder caused by variants in the NF2 gene. Approximately 50% of NF2 patients inherit pathogenic variants, and the remainder acquire de novo variants. NF2 is characterized by development of bilateral vestibular schwannomas. The genetic background of Japanese NF2 cases has not been fully investigated, and the present report performed a genetic analysis of 14 Japanese NF2 cases and examined genotype-phenotype correlations. DNA samples collected from peripheral blood were analyzed by next-generation sequencing, multiplex ligation-dependent probe amplification analysis, and in vitro electrophoresis. Ten cases had pathogenic or likely pathogenic variants in the NF2 gene, with seven truncating variants and three non-truncating variants. The age of onset in all seven cases with truncating variants was < 20 years. The age of onset significantly differed among cases with truncating NF2 variants, non-truncating NF2 variants, and no NF2 variants. However, the clinical course of tumor growth and hearing deterioration were not predicted only by germline pathogenic NF2 variants. The rate of truncating variants was higher in the present study than that of previous reports. Genotype-phenotype correlations in the age of onset were present in the analyzed Japanese NF2 cases.

The cyclic GMP-AMP synthase (cGAS)-stimulator of interferon genes (STING) inflammatory pathway is a component of the innate immune system that recognizes cytosolic nucleic acids. The pathway has been implicated in several processes including aging, autoinflammatory conditions, cancer, and metabolic diseases. The cGAS-STING pathway represents a promising therapeutic target in a variety of chronic inflammatory diseases.

Atherosclerosis is reported to be a risk factor for the severity of idiopathic sudden sensorineural hearing loss (ISSNHL). We evaluated the hypothesis that atherosclerosis affects the hearing thresholds of both the affected and healthy sides of ISSNHL patients. We conducted multivariate analyses on retrospectively collected data of patients with ISSNHL (N = 762) to evaluate the relationship between known factors linked to atherosclerosis and hearing thresholds on affected and healthy sides and whether these factors are prognostic for hearing recovery. Older ages, vertigo or dizziness, diabetes mellitus, and congestive heart failure were significantly related to higher hearing thresholds on the affected side. Older ages, male, and vascular disease were significantly related to higher hearing thresholds on the healthy side. Vertigo or dizziness, severe hearing loss and hearing loss at high frequencies on the affected side, higher hearing thresholds on the healthy side, regular anticoagulant medication, and delayed steroid treatment were significantly related to lack of recovery. Since several atherosclerosis-related factors are associated with higher hearing thresholds on both affected and healthy sides in ISSNHL and higher hearing thresholds on the healthy side predict poorer prognosis, diagnosis, and predicting prognosis of ISSNHL may benefit from rigorous evaluation of patients' cardiovascular comorbidities and hearing levels on both the healthy and affected sides.

Background: Accurate data on the prevalence of hearing impairment and severity across age and gender are paramount to formulate hearing health policies. Here, we sought to analyze audiometric data from a large group of age-diverse people in Japan, which has not been previously described in detail. Methods: We analyzed retrospective hearing threshold data of 23,860 participants (10−99 years; left-right hearing threshold difference <15 dB; air-bone gap ≤10 dB) at 500, 1000, 2000, and 4000 Hz, and then classified them for hearing impairment severity according to the WHO Classification. Findings: There was a significant gender difference in median hearing thresholds, starting in 20-year-olds up to early 80-year-olds. Twenty-five percent of men in their late 50s had some level of HI, ~50% in their late 60s, and ~75% in their late 70s. For women, 25% had some level of HI in their early 60s, ~50% in their early 70s, and ~75% in their late 70s. For participants in their early 80s, 50% of either gender had moderate or more severe HI. Interpretation: Our results, derived from a large number of participants, provide basic information about the prevalence of hearing loss by age decade. Since people can expect to live longer than those in previous generations, our detailed data can inform national social systems responsible for hearing screening in making decisions about hearing-aid qualification, which may reduce barriers to older people's independence, productivity, and quality of life.

Vestibular schwannoma is a clinically benign schwannoma that arises from the vestibulocochlear nerve that causes sensorineural hearing loss. This tumor is clinically and oncologically regarded as a benign tumor as it does not metastasize or invade surrounding tissues. Despite being a benign tumor, its management is difficult and controversial due to the potential serious complications, such as irreversible sensorineural hearing loss, of current interventions. Therefore, preventing hearing loss due to the natural course of the disease and complications of surgery is a challenging issue for an otologist. Improvements have been reported recently in the treatment of vestibular schwannomas. These include advances in intraoperative monitoring systems for vestibular schwannoma surgery where the risk of hearing loss as a complication is decreased. Precise genomic analysis of the tumor would be helpful in determining the characteristics of the tumor for each patient, leading to a better hearing prognosis. These procedures are expected to help improve the treatment of vestibular schwannomas. This review summarizes recent advances in vestibular schwannoma management and treatment, especially in hearing preservation. In addition, recent advances in the understanding of the molecular mechanisms underlying vestibular schwannomas and how these advances can be applied in clinical practice are outlined and discussed, respectively. Moreover, the future directions from the bedside to the bench side are presented from the perspective of otologists.

INTRODUCTION: Stuttering is a condition that can be severely disabling in the workplace and socially. Although many stuttering cases resolve, some adults who stutter (AWS) continue to be affected not only by dysfluent speech, but also by other social and psychological conditions that may develop as a result of stuttering. The aim of the present study was to determine the relationship between severity of stuttering, severity of social anxiety, and coping profile. METHODS: We objectively assessed adults who stutter (n = 44; mean age = 27.5 years) and age-matched non-stuttering control subjects on four variables: stuttering frequency, communication attitude, social anxiety, and coping profile. Stuttering frequency was calculated as the percentage stuttered morae in the Kitsuon-kensa-ho test. All subjects were assessed on the Japanese versions of the Modified Erickson's Communication Attitude Scale (S-24-J), Liebowitz Social Anxiety Scale (LSAS-J), and the Brief Scale for Coping Profile (BSCP). RESULTS: Compared to the non-stuttering group, the stuttering group had a higher average score on the S-24-J and LSAS-J, and tended to "avoid and suppress" instead of "seek help for resolution" on the BSCP. Comparison of individual stutterers' S-24-J scores whose LSAS-J scores were above or below the LSAS-J cutoff score revealed that their the S-24-J scores tended to be higher. Also, BSCP participants tended to engage in "proactive resolution" and "emotional venting involving others," not "seeking help for resolution." The stuttering group (vs. the non-stuttering group) and the high social-anxiety group (vs. the low social-anxiety group) adopted non-adaptive coping strategies. CONCLUSIONS: This suggests that the coping profile of AWS may contribute to the cycle of social anxiety and stuttering to a greater or lesser extent. Thus, therapy that reduces anxiety and helps AWS to adopt more adaptive coping strategies may improve stuttering.

BACKGROUND: The risk of head and neck cancers (HNCs) and ear, nose, and throat (ENT) diseases due to second-hand smoke (SHS) have not been fully assessed. OBJECTIVE: To determine which ENT diseases or HNCs are associated with SHS. MATERIAL AND METHODS: Data from a survey of a cross-sectional sample of ENT patients (n = 1228) on SHS exposure were compared to control-subject data (n = 6598) from a Japan National Health Survey. Multivariate logistic regression and estimated odds ratios (ORs) determined whether SHS-disease associations were related to exposure location and disease occurrence. RESULTS: SHS was significantly associated with acute tonsillitis (OR in workplaces, 2.24 [95% CI, 1.34-3.75]; OR in restaurants, 4.24 [95% CI, 2.50-7.19]; OR in leisure places, 4.72 [95% CI, 2.93-7.62]); recurrent tonsillitis (OR in restaurants, 4.24 [95% CI, 2.52-7.13]; OR in leisure places, 5.29 [95% CI, 3.31-8.46]); facial palsy (OR in home, 2.18 [95% CI, 1.25-3.81]; OR in leisure places, 3.41 [95% CI, 1.97-5.89]); hypopharyngeal cancer (OR in home, 2.51 [95% CI, 1.18-5.36]; OR in workplaces, 2.53 [95% CI, 1.24-5.15]); and laryngeal cancer (OR in home, 2.44 [95% CI, 1.04-5.68]; OR in leisure places, 2.25 [95% CI, 1.00-5.07]). CONCLUSIONS AND SIGNIFICANCE: SHS may contribute to HNCs and ENT diseases, suggesting that merely being in the presence of smokers could increase the risk of head and neck morbidities.

The cause of idiopathic sudden sensorineural hearing loss (idiopathic SSNHL)-diagnosed after excluding other causes of hearing loss, such as SSNHL associated with vestibular schwannoma (VS)-is unknown. The presumed pathogenesis of idiopathic SSNHL includes circulatory disorders (e.g., cochlear infarction). We tested the hypothesis that patients with SSNHL who are at high stroke risk will have a lower rate of VS compared to those with low stroke risk. The rationale is that the primary cause of SSNHL in patients with high stroke risk might be a circulatory disturbance. We conducted a retrospective study in six hospitals. Our sampling of SSNHL patients included those diagnosed with idiopathic SSNHL and VS-associated SSNHL. SSNHL patients who had a head MRI were stratified by severity of hearing loss and evaluated for differences in the detection rate of VS between the high-scoring CHADS2 (CHADS2-H-), an index of stroke risk, and low-scoring CHADS2 (CHADS2-L-) groups. We identified 916 patients who met the inclusion criteria. For severe hearing loss, the CHADS2-H group had a significantly lower rate of VS than the CHADS2-L group (OR 0 [95% CI 0.00-0.612]; P = 0.007). These results indirectly support the hypothesis that a primary cause of severe idiopathic SSNHL in those at high risk of stroke might be a circulatory disorder.
